WeijingShi commented 3 years ago

Hi @PuJanhan, Could you confirm you use the @f2f7005 checkpoint of the kitti_native_evaluation? Kitti changed the recall intervals from 11 to 40. In all the ablation study we use the 11 recall version. If you used the same kitti_native_evaluation checkpoint and still have better results, it means your model/training's accuracy is better. It'll be very helpful if you can share your methods.

car_detection_AP: 2D detection car_detection_3D_AP: 3D detection car_detection_BEV_AP: 3D detection in the bird's eye view. Please check Kitti for the details. We focus on car_detection_3D_AP and car_detection_BEV_AP.

Hope it helps. Thanks,

WeijingShi commented 3 years ago

Hi @PuJanhan, Kitti does not release the test labels. To get the test evaluation, we need to submit the results to the website.

Some tips for the submission:

  1. The test results are expected to be your final results. Therefore kitti has limited the frequency of submissions. Just be sure you got satisfying results on val set first.
  2. When it's time for submission, make sure all the files within the data folder are zipped (no need to zip the folder, just the files). Make sure you get every file zipped (7518 files for the test set). An incorrect submission may still count as a submission, which may hit the submission limits.

Sorry for the late reply. Good luck!

WeijingShi commented 3 years ago

Hi @PuJanhan,

The 3DOP split constains: train, val, trainval, and test. And trainval = train + val

What we provides are: _traincar: a subset of train split, where samples without car are filtered. _trian_pedestraincyclist: a subset of train split, where samples without pedestrian or cyclist are filtered.

_trainvalcar: a subset of trainval split, where samples without car are filtered. _trainval_pedestraincyclist: a subset of trainval split, where samples without pedestrian or cyclist are filtered.

Those split files are for the training script. The empty samples cause some training stability problems sometimes. Removing the empty sample files helps.

For evaluation, you can always use the val split, no matter what type of object you are working on. Hope it helps,

WeijingShi commented 2 years ago

Hi @curiousboy20,

Sorry for the late reply. The numbers in the paper that you referred to are from the test set of KITTI. Did you use the val set to for your evaluation? The ped_cyl_auto_T3_trainval checkpoint is trained on train+val set. Maybe that's the reason for your much better scores.

BTW, to use test set for evaluation, just enable --test flag as

python3 run.py checkpoints/car_auto_T3_trainval/ --test --dataset_root_dir DATASET_ROOT_DIR --output_dir DIR_TO_SAVE_RESULTS

The results have to be zipped and uploaded to KITTI website for scoring through.

Hope it helps, Weijing
